Delicious Vegetarian Pasta Primavera

Springtime bursts forth in every bite of this flavorful vegetarian pasta primavera. A medley of crisp seasonal vegetables like broccoli, tender snap beans, and sautéed spinach dance in a symphony of tangy flavors. The pasta itself, whether it's classic penne, acts as the perfect canvas to soak up every delicious drop of the light sauce. Topped with freshly grated parmesan cheese, this dish is a celebration of spring and a comforting meal for any occasion.

Flavorful Grilled Salmon with Lemon Dill Sauce

Indulge in this delightful dish for succinctly grilled salmon. The seafood is cooked to tenderness on the grill, and then topped with a zesty lemon dill sauce. This combination of flavors is simply delicious. You can present this plate with your favorite side accompaniments for a complete meal.

Start by preheating your grill to medium heat. Wipe the salmon fillets clean.

Season them with salt, pepper, and any other seasonings you prefer. Place the fillets on the preheated grill and roast for 4-6 minutes per side, or until tender. While the salmon is grilling, prepare the sauce. In a small container, whisk together vinegar juice, olive oil, chopped fresh dill, salt, and pepper.
